Wellington W5425 at Driffield airfield.
At 19.40hrs on 18th November 1941 this 104 Squadron aircraft made a normal landing at Driffield airfield during a training flight but the undercarriage was not locked down. The indicator in the cockpit showed a green light but was not working correctly. The undercarriage then collapsed on landing.
Pilot - Sgt Basil Andrew Adams RAFVR (1293087).
Basil Adams was killed on 15th January 1942 when 104 Squadron Wellington Z5417 was lost without trace. He is commemorated on the Runnymede Memorial.
